Javascript 使用Google Web optimizer进行A/B测试;cookie告诉我访客得了A或B

Javascript 使用Google Web optimizer进行A/B测试;cookie告诉我访客得了A或B,javascript,cookies,google-analytics,ab-testing,google-website-optimizer,Javascript,Cookies,Google Analytics,Ab Testing,Google Website Optimizer,当使用Google网站优化器A/B拆分测试时,是否有一种方法可以读取cookie以查看用户获得的是哪个版本A或B?我需要从控制页面以外的其他页面了解这一点。我不熟悉任何像那样解析_-utmx/_-utmxx cookies的方法 你最好(也是最简单)的办法是自己在这些页面上制作cookie,然后根据需要访问这些cookie。在控制页面上,确保将cookie放置代码放在控制脚本下面,这样它就不会在每次重定向之前对它们进行cookie 使用JavaScript,您可以从客户端提取变量号并将其放入co

当使用Google网站优化器A/B拆分测试时,是否有一种方法可以读取cookie以查看用户获得的是哪个版本A或B?我需要从控制页面以外的其他页面了解这一点。

我不熟悉任何像那样解析_-utmx/_-utmxx cookies的方法


你最好(也是最简单)的办法是自己在这些页面上制作cookie,然后根据需要访问这些cookie。在控制页面上,确保将cookie放置代码放在控制脚本下面,这样它就不会在每次重定向之前对它们进行cookie

使用JavaScript,您可以从客户端提取变量号并将其放入cookie中,有关详细信息,请参见我的帖子(),但您需要以下代码来获取组合号(未定义表示测试未运行,0是a,1是B,等等):

这将为您提供变体编号。否则,您可以从cookie“\uuuuMX”中提取它:


末尾的数字“0”表示这是版本A或原件。

好的,谢谢。你知道utmx js函数的api是什么吗?我看到一些调用它来获取变体信息。你可以在这里找到一些关于uu utmx的文档,但不多。
utmx('combination')
222149575.00015140143722727739:2:0